Ajayi to Compete in Silesia Diamond League 100m Event

Kayinsola Ajayi is set to compete in the men’s 100m at the Kamila Skolimowska Memorial in Silesia, Poland, on Sunday. This event is part of the Diamond League series and follows the Athletissima in Lausanne.
Ajayi will face a competitive field, including world champion Oblique Seville and Olympic champion Andre De Grasse, among others. The 21-year-old sprinter has established himself as a leading young talent, having broken the Nigerian 100m record with a time of 9.84 seconds in May at the 2026 NCAA Division I East First Round in the United States.
He also won the NCAA outdoor 100m title and equaled his national record twice, securing two Diamond League victories this season. Ajayi recently won a bronze medal in the men’s 100m at the 2026 Commonwealth Games in Glasgow.
He announced his decision to forgo his final year of collegiate eligibility at Auburn University to begin his professional career with Adidas, having signed a Name, Image and Likeness deal with the company in April 2025.
